Why Calvin Had A (Good!) Gut Feeling About Ruksana

Another contestant Calvin believed was real, proper from the get-go was Ruksana Carroll.

Per Bustle, Ruksana is not any stranger to reality TV, having featured on Family Feud no longer as soon as, but TWICE up to now. For that explanation why, it might make sense that Calvin felt like he knew her.

However, it seems Calvin if truth be told knew her, IRL. That's as a result of, as Calvin laughed, "Ruksana is, to this day, 10 minutes away from my parents' house [in New Jersey]. I'd seen her before!"

If having noticed each and every different round the town before hadn't been enough, Calvin added that the way in which every of them spoke confirmed the theory, too.

"She knew, from the way I talked, that I was real," and vice versa.

As a consequence, he persisted, "my gut was just telling me to have her back," - and it kind of feels love it's paid off, because off-camera, those two have develop into great buddies.

In reality, Calvin added, "her daughter calls me 'Uncle Cal' now. It's crazy!"

What About Michelle?

As Culturess reported, The Circle audience have been set right into a tailspin when catfishing duo, Ava and Chanel cloned the identification of Michelle Rider, thereby changing into 'Blue Michelle.'

Asked why he believed Blue Michelle to be the real deal, Calvin laughed, "alright, I want you to think objectively now. [As a contestant], you're seeing a screen!"

He went on to elaborate that, "we had one person giving us a lot of detail and, respectfully [the real] Michelle wasn't giving much detail on herself."

However, what tipped the dimensions in desire of Blue Michelle in Calvin's eyes was the photograph Orange Michelle shared.

"She said it was from 2000, but the quality did not look like it was from the year 2000. The quality looked like it was a Polaroid, old-school, flick-of-the-wrist type!" he joked, sooner than adding, "20 years ago was T-Pain!"

What Made Calvin Think Twice About Ava

Speaking of the blocking off that ended in Ava and Chanel taking on Michelle's identity within the first place, Calvin admitted that he wasn't 100% sure about whether Ava - previously a contestant on America's Next Top Model - was real or now not.

For starters, she was extremely sexy, and first of all, Calvin defined that he had some suspicions.

That being stated, he also stated, "Netflix knows how to get very good looking people together," referencing the platform's super common Too Hot To Handle as an example, "so I rolled with it."

As for his thoughts on the matter as soon as he noticed that Ava and Chanel had been in it in combination, he was not up to inspired. Asked whether or not he felt like he'd been catfished, he did not skip a beat: "they were 100% a catfish."

"There wasn't a 'Chanel and Ava' profile, it was just an Ava profile!"
